Webb8 okt. 2024 · Stainless does not absorb flavors, however it sometimes imparts off flavors into coffee. Whether this occurs due to poor construction (e.g. finishes that leech into beverages) or is a result of a reaction between certainly one of coffee’s 1,000-plus compounds and also the metal is not always obvious.

WebbIn fact, this is a one-sided wrong view of the lack of understanding of stainless steel. Stainless steel will rust under certain conditions. Stainless steel has the ability to resist atmospheric oxidation, that is, it is not rusty, but also has the ability to corrode in the medium containing acid, alkali and salt, that is, corrosion resistance.
